Disposition of Public Lands

From the U.S. government General Land Office (GLO), 1812-1946 Bureau of Land Management (BLM), 1946-

To individuals, governments, companies States, railroads, etc. Cash sales Warrants Homestead Act, etc.

Warrantee & Patentee

Warrantee: a person who received a warrant for land (usually military).

Patentee: a person who received a land patent. (The Last Name field may also be a maiden name, alias, company name or state.)

Warrantee and Patentee may or may not be the same!

Issue date: The day the President (through

his representative) signed the patent … after all requirements

were met

Page 32: Getting the Most From the Online BLM Database

Land office: The local office where

patentees applied for their land. See Hone

book for maps.

Page 33: Getting the Most From the Online BLM Database

Document Nr.: The primary identification

for the patent.

Page 34: Getting the Most From the Online BLM Database

Authority: The law or treaty which enabled

the land to be distributed. See Gates

book.

Wildcards

% (percent sign) = zero-plus characters Fran% = Fran, Frank, Francisco Rei%ecker = Reinecker, Reichenecker

_ (underscore) = one and only one character Hans_n = Hansen, Hanson Ridg__y = Ridgely, Ridgley
